Hướng Dẫn Debug Receiver Chromecast Cho Ứng Dụng React Native
Xin chào các bạn,
Mình là Sơn, một lập trình viên Frontend. Hôm nay, mình muốn chia sẻ với mọi người về cách debug receiver cho Chromecast. Bài viết này sẽ không đi sâu vào cách cấu hình chức năng Chromecast cho ứng dụng React Native, mà giả sử rằng các bạn đã biết phần này.
Nếu ai chưa biết nhiều về Chromecast, các bạn có thể tìm hiểu thêm tại đây. Để cài đặt Chromecast cho ứng dụng React Native, vui lòng tham khảo hướng dẫn này.
Giả sử rằng bạn đã có một Receiver với ID là: D034B7XX. Tại receiver này, bạn có thể triển khai mã lên một hosting cụ thể như: votvapps-chromecast-receiver.web.app.
Lưu ý: Bạn cần kết nối ADB giữa Android TV và máy tính của bạn. Dưới đây là cách thực hiện:
Bước 1:
Vào cài đặt WIFI, chọn đến mạng mà bạn đang kết nối để lấy địa chỉ IP, ví dụ: 192.168.1.4.
Bước 2:
Mở terminal và gõ lệnh:
adb connect 192.168.1.41:5555
Terminal sẽ hiển thị:
daemon not running; starting now at tcp:5037
* daemon started successfully
connected to 192.168.1.41:5555
Ở ứng dụng di động, sau khi bạn kết nối Chromecast với receiver, trạng thái cast state
sẽ chuyển thành "Connected". Nhớ chọn thiết bị Android TV của bạn (cả hai thiết bị di động và Android TV phải cùng kết nối vào một mạng WIFI).
Khi kết nối thành công, trạng thái nút "Cast" trên ứng dụng di động sẽ thay đổi.
Tiếp theo, mở trình duyệt Chrome và truy cập vào địa chỉ: chrome://inspect/#devices
. Tại đây, bạn có thể dễ dàng debug mọi thông tin như logs, network và storage của receiver.
Hy vọng rằng bài viết này sẽ hữu ích cho các bạn, đặc biệt là những ai chưa quen thuộc với Chromecast. Nếu bạn thấy bài viết hay, hãy like và để lại bình luận nếu có bất kỳ phản hồi nào nhé!
Cảm ơn các bạn!
source: viblo